Output 3f07e757ec997901b67931e2c8e66085ef60daf07c6fd03151b77fdb4c4a283f:0

value
2689053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 15c5830ab5a67944ccbf901950c66474f50ee910 OP_EQUALVERIFY OP_CHECKSIG
address
12z7oPtRtMuAjAp546GBMDL7LqNA3Z86XV
transaction
3f07e757ec997901b67931e2c8e66085ef60daf07c6fd03151b77fdb4c4a283f
confirmations
486371
spent
true